Mamie ROOT was born abt. 1796 in Madison County, New York, USA

Mamie ROOT was the child of ?   and   ?


Spouse(s)/Partner(s) and Child(ren):

Mamie  married  Phineas DAVIS abt. 1820 in New York, USA .  The couple had (at least) 1 child.
Phineas DAVIS  was born 19 January 1796 in Marbletown, New York, USA.  Phineas died 24 April 1878 in Monticello, Jones, Iowa, USA.  Phineas was the child of Phineas DAVIS and Martha EAGER.

Mamie ROOT died abt. 1825 in Erie County, Pennsylvania, USA.



Likely the daughter of Thomas Root and Ruth Mosley

NewsThe War of 1812 was a conflict between the United States and Great Britain, lasting from 1812 to 1815. It was primarily fueled by issues such as trade restrictions due to Britain's ongoing war with France, impressment of American sailors into the British Navy, and British support of Native American tribes against American expansion. The war ended with the Treaty of Ghent, restoring pre-war boundaries but resolving few of the initial disputes.
